| Dreame L20 Ultra | Spec | Shark Ion AV753 (Entry-Level) |
|---|---|---|
| $799 | Price | $229 |
| 7000 | Suction (Pa) | 1500 |
| 6400 | Battery (mAh) | 2150 |
| 63.0 | Noise (dB) | 58.0 |
| — | Dustbin (ml) | — |
| — | Water Tank (ml) | — |
| — | Mop Lift (mm) | — |
| — | Height (mm) | — |
| — | Weight (kg) | — |
| LiDAR + AI Camera | Navigation | Random + Bump Sensor |
| ✅ | Self-Empty | ❌ |
| ✅ | Self-Wash Mop | ❌ |
| ✅ | Self-Dry Mop | ❌ |
| ✅ | AI Obstacle | ❌ |
The Dreame L20 Ultra is the better choice with an overall score of 8.2/10 — best for large homes with mostly hard floors who want the best mopping. The Shark Ion AV753 (Entry-Level) is more affordable at $229 vs $799.
